Sex Work CEO, Silverstein Legal to Host X Space Live on New Regs

CYBERSPACE—Sex Work CEO will host a live discussion on X Spaces with attorney Corey Silverstein regarding the latest Alabama adult content laws and what they mean for adult creators on Tuesday, February 10, at 1 p.m. CT. 

“Alarm is spreading across the adult industry as platforms begin restricting or blocking access to creators and users in Alabama following the passage of aggressive new content regulations. To help creators understand what is actually happening and why it matters, Sex Work CEO will host a live [X] Space,” an organization representative said.

The discussion around the growing impact of Alabama’s notarized consent and age verification requirements will explore why platforms are choosing to leave the state rather than comply, what the law technically requires, and how these changes fit into a broader pattern of state-level regulation targeting adult content.

“I’m looking forward to returning to this amazing Live [X] Space to discuss this essential topic and how it is impacting everyone that is part of the adult entertainment industry,” Silverstein said. “I will do my best to answer some of the industry’s most pressing questions and provide guidance on how to proceed.”

The conversation will be hosted by MelRose Michaels, founder of Sex Work CEO, an educational platform focused on helping adult creators build sustainable, informed businesses through strategy, education and community.

The live discussion will also touch on broader First Amendment concerns, platform risk avoidance strategies and what creators should prioritize right now "to stay informed without panic," the rep added.

The event is scheduled for Tuesday, February 10, at 1 p.m. CT, live at this link on X Spaces.
